Adult Literacy Tutoring: Tutors
"Tutoring an Adult Learner gives me the feeling of being a contribution to my community and our community is our home." - Tutor Margaret F.
You don't need any special skills, college degrees, or certificates - just interest, caring and patience. If you do have experience with teaching, tutoring and/or working with people with special needs, we can definitely make use of those skills. Instructional books and materials are available for checkout at the library, and consumable workbooks and teacher's guides can be yours to keep.
Scheduling is flexible - meet any time the library is open. Free study rooms and a learning lab are available for your use, along with software specifically for the adult beginning reader.
A volunteer orientation (conducted monthly) and background check is required to be a tutor. Please follow this link for orientation dates. Please call 951-279-3746 if you have any questions before attending.
